Output 861c27938ddd59fa3a28e7a67dbb9dfa0ce49c27032c00333192fb72420abf05:2

value
107492784
script pubkey
OP_HASH160 OP_PUSHBYTES_20 494c30aec6da230130687f596fe05297f404d4e6 OP_EQUAL
address
MEaiqDgMAEbBUuGpCGK666Enuf8xD84SFX
transaction
861c27938ddd59fa3a28e7a67dbb9dfa0ce49c27032c00333192fb72420abf05
spent
true